jjzjj

BuildConfiguration

全部标签

c++ - 如何让 CMake 检查我的 header 是否自给自足?

设置我有一个使用CMake构建和运行良好的项目。我的项目设置是这样的:├──CMakeLists.txt|├──include/│└──standalone/│└──x.hpp|├──src/└──standalone/└──main.cpp我的header的内容是这样的://------x.hpp--------#pragmaonce#includeclassX{public:voidhello(){std::cout}};//-------main.cpp-------#includeintmain(){Xx;x.hello();}我使用以下CMakeLists.txtcmake_

iOS:何时在构建配置中使用哪个代码签名标识?

关于在哪种情况下我应该在构建配置中使用哪个代码签名身份,我从来都不是很清楚,如果有人能以最简单的方式解释它,我会很高兴。这是我所知道的:我在配置门户中创建并在我的应用程序中实现开发配置文件和分发配置文件。然后我根据不同的配置文件分配Project>>BuildSettings>>CodeSigning:这里是第一个问题:Release和Distribution有什么区别?哪一个应该连接到开发者配置文件,哪个应该连接到分发配置文件?现在,如果我理解正确的话,我应该在运行应用程序之前设置“方案”:在5个不同的步骤中,我需要通过选择代码签名身份之一来定义构建配置:这是个大问题...在哪种情况